Understanding the Virtual Assistant Scheduling Tool
What is a Virtual Assistant Scheduling Tool?
A virtual assistant scheduling tool serves as an indispensable asset for professionals looking to optimize their time management and appointment settings. This software harnesses advanced algorithms and artificial intelligence to automate the scheduling of meetings, tasks, and other appointments with minimal user input. By eliminating the tedious back-and-forth communications often required in traditional scheduling, these tools streamline the process, allowing users to focus on more important tasks.
Key Features to Look For
When selecting a virtual assistant scheduling tool, it's essential to consider several key features:
- Calendar Integration: Ensure the tool can seamlessly sync with popular calendar applications like Google Calendar or Outlook to avoid scheduling conflicts.
- Automated Reminders: Look for features that send automated reminders to both you and your clients, reducing no-shows and last-minute cancellations.
- Customizable Scheduling Links: The ability to create personalized scheduling links for different types of appointments can enhance your branding and professionalism.
- Time Zone Management: Particularly useful if you or your clients operate across different time zones.
- Analytics: Track scheduling metrics such as the number of meetings held and your most productive times to better understand and optimize your workflow.
How They Differ from Traditional Scheduling Methods
Traditional scheduling often relies on manual input and communication through emails or phone calls, which can lead to confusion, double bookings, and wasted time. In contrast, a virtual assistant scheduling tool offers:
- Automation: Scheduling is automated, reducing human errors and saving time.
- Efficiency: Users can set availability preferences, allowing clients to choose times that work for both parties directly.
- Accessibility: Many tools can be accessed from various devices, giving users the ability to manage their schedules on the go.

FAQs about Virtual Assistant Scheduling Tools
How does a virtual assistant scheduling tool work?
A virtual assistant scheduling tool automates meeting scheduling by allowing users to set their availability. Clients can see open time slots and select appointments, eliminating email back-and-forth.
Is there a free virtual assistant scheduling tool available?
Many scheduling tools offer free versions or trials. These typically come with basic features sufficient for individual users or small teams.
Can a virtual assistant scheduling tool integrate with other apps?
Yes, most virtual assistant scheduling tools can integrate with popular tools like email platforms, calendars, and project management software to streamline workflows.
What are the security measures for scheduling tools?
Security measures often include encryption, secure data storage, and compliance with GDPR or CCPA to protect user data and privacy.
How can I customize my scheduling tool for team use?
Customization options may include branded scheduling links, personalized appointment types, and team availability settings to ensure it meets your organization’s needs.
